Note N528Earl, I have a 1900 census record of Sam C. Steel in Brown County, which as you probably know, is next door to Comanche County. He's listed as married to Charity, with son George C., daughter Mary C., and his half-sister Margaret A., who is the daughter of Thomas Steel and a woman with the last name of Lattimore. Samuel's father Thomas Steel was born about 1804 in NC and settled in first Clark County, AR, which part of became Pike County, AR. He can be found on the Arkansas Territory census of 1830 in Clark County, then on a few tax lists for Pike County in the 1830's, and then on the 1840 Pike County census. He next is found on the Hempstead County, AR census of 1850 & 1860. Hempstead is directly below Pike County. After that Thomas is found on the Hunt County, TX census of 1870. He died in 1879. His second wife Sarah Ludewell, whom he married in 1847 in AR, is in the household of Samuel on the 1880 census in Comanche County. She is then in the household of her grandson John T. Lee on the 1900 census for Brown County. Both Sarah Steele and Sam Steel are in Precinct 2 on that census. I haven't checked but I thought Sarah Steele might be found on some records in Brown County. Perhaps a record of her death is recorded somewhere like in a newspaper perhaps. I haven't been researching this branch of the Steeles for long so I haven't gotten around to looking into Sarah. I believe that Samuel's half-sister Margaret A. Steel is found in the household of Thomas and Hannah Lindley on the 1880 Hopkins County, TX census. Margaret can be found on the 1850 Hempstead County, AR census in the home of Thomas and Sarah Steel. Also, a Sarah Elizabeth Lindley, who I believe is the daughter of Thomas Lindley, married Thomas Steel. This Thomas Steel is the son of James Milton Steel. James Milton Steel is the first son of Thomas Steel born in 1804 by his first wife of last name Lattimore. So, James Milton Steel is a half-brother of Samuel Custer Steel who married Charity Lindley. And James Milton Steel's son Thomas Steel, who married Sarah Elizabeth Lindley is a nephew of Samuel Custer Steel. The younger Thomas Steel (married to Sarah Lindley) is found on the 1880 Hill County, TX census. He is living next door to his younger brother Wiley Ludwell Steel, who is also a son of James Milton Steel. Thomas and Wiley Steel can be found on the 1860 Hempstead County, AR census in the home of James M. Steel. They are living five homes from Thomas and Sarah Steel, and Samuel C. Steel (age 7) can be found in that household. I've been trying to make a concrete connection between the Thomas Steel born in 1804 in NC with my ancestor John Jehu Pyles Steel, who was in Nevada County, AR (next door to Hempstead County). I believe they are brothers but haven't been able to prove it. But that's my research problem. Eventually I'll get all of this loaded and send you some information that is more readable.
